Unlock Unforgettable Travel Adventures with Us!

Experience Unparalleled Views at Luxury Niagara Falls Hotels

Title: Experience Unparalleled Views at Luxury Niagara Falls Hotels

Breathtaking views, first-class services, and unparalleled comfort; just a taste of what you get when you check into the finest luxury Niagara Falls hotels. Indulge yourself in the grandeur and nostalgia of beautiful landscapes, and embark on an unforgettable adventure packed with stratospheric heights, falling waters, enriching culture, and a touch of luxury.

This scenic destination, which is among the natural wonders of the world, is a hub for vibrant attractions, delightful cuisines and, most of all, luxury accommodation. A stay in any of these exquisite hotels offers unmatched views of Niagara Falls, an experience that should be savored by every visitor!

Niagara Falls has an exquisite collection of luxury hotels, each offering a remarkable experience and breathtaking views of the falls. To make the most of your trip to this destination, Visit [Travel Niagara]( – a friendly blog created by a local resident – to explore our curated list of the best luxury Niagara Falls hotels with unparalleled views.

1. **The Tower Hotel**

Located within sight of the magnificent cascades, The Tower Hotel provides an intimate, boutique-style experience. With its dramatic floor-to-ceiling windows, guests enjoy captivating views of the falls. The signature dining options and thoughtful amenities make your stay as comfortable as it is spectacular.

2. **Crowne Plaza Niagara Falls – Fallsview**

The Crowne Plaza offers a blend of historical elegance and modern luxury. Situated directly across from the falls, the hotel showcases a beautiful blend of classical and contemporary decor. All rooms are equipped with large windows, allowing guests a clear, stunning view of Niagara Falls.

3. **Marriott Niagara Falls Hotel Fallsview & Spa**

The name itself is a testament to the incredible views this hotel provides. Most of the rooms offer floor-to-ceiling windows, giving guests a direct and uninterrupted sight of the falls. One of the main attractions of this hotel is the spa, where guests can indulge in luxurious treatments while feasting their eyes on the falls.

4. **Embassy Suites by Hilton Niagara Falls Fallsview**

Defying the heights of luxury, the Embassy Suites by Hilton houses some of Niagara Falls’ finest suites. The two-room suites offer spectacular views of the falls and give you an exceptional perspective on this natural wonder.

5. **Sheraton on the Falls**

Located on the brink of the falls, Sheraton on the Falls offers breath-taking panoramic views of both American and Horseshoe falls. The hotel keeps you connected with nature and also provides you with luxurious services that make your stay more enjoyable.

Before choosing your ideal resort, make sure to visit [Travel Niagara]( for in-depth reviews, helpful tips, and more detailed information about each luxury Niagara Falls hotel.


**1. Which Niagara Falls Hotels have the best view?**
All luxury Niagara Falls hotels provide fantastic views. Notable mentions include Marriott Niagara Falls Hotel Fallsview & Spa, The Tower Hotel, and Sheraton on the Falls.

**2. Is it better to stay in the Canadian or American side of Niagara Falls?**
While both sides have their unique points of interest, the Canadian side is often regarded as offering better views of the falls. Also, many luxury Niagara Falls hotels are located on the Canadian side.

**3. Do the hotels offer tour packages around Niagara Falls?**
Yes, most of the hotels offer tour services. For example, the Sheraton on the Falls has an Adventure Pass Package, which offers a tour of several attractions in Niagara Falls.

**4. What is the best time to visit Niagara Falls?**
Niagara Falls is a year-round destination. However, the peak season spans from June to August when the weather is warm, and all attractions are open.

**5. Where can I find more information about luxury Niagara Falls hotels?**
For more detailed information about luxury Niagara Falls hotels, you can visit [Travel Niagara](, a friendly blog about all things Niagara Falls created by a local resident.

Leave a Comment

Your email address will not be published. Required fields are marked *

Pin It on Pinterest

Share This